The photoelectrochemical properties of 'Q-state' CdSx Se(1-x) particles in Langmuir-Blodgett films deposited onto optically transparent glass electrodes (OTE)

Description
CdS 'Q-state' particles, with average diameters varying from 2 nm to 10 nm, grown in arachidic acid Langmuir-Blodgett (LB) films, deposited onto optically transparent glass electrodes (OTES), were exposed to H2 Se(g) to form the corresponding Q-state Cd Sx Se(1-x) particles. Those particles are considered to be made up of a core of CdS and coated with a monolayer of Cd Se. Q-state Cd S-x Se(1-x) particle formation was verified by X-ray photoelectron spectroscopy (XPS) and by monitoring a red shift in the UV-visible absorbance spectra relative to that of Cds. XPS results on 5 nm diameter CdS particles that had been grown in an LB film and then extensively exposed to H2 S (g) revealed a stable average composition of Cd S0.4 Se06. A study of the photoelectrochemical behaviour of these systems was conducted through current the open-circuit voltage and a marked increase in the short-circuit current was observed when LB films with Q-state CdS particles were exposed to H2 Se(g).
